    Kia hits all-time high global sales in 2025 as SUVs, India fuel growth

    Axpertv media google source

    Kia has wrapped up 2025 on a strong note, clocking its highest-ever global sales despite a mixed and uncertain automotive market worldwide. The South Korean carmaker sold 3,135,803 vehicles globally last year, marking a 2 per cent year-on-year growth and setting a fresh annual record for the brand.

    The momentum has carried Kia into 2026 with confidence, driven largely by sustained SUV demand and solid performances in key overseas markets — including India.

    Overseas markets do the heavy lifting

    A bulk of Kia’s global volumes came from outside its home market. Overseas sales stood at 2,584,238 units, also up 2 per cent compared to 2024. Domestic demand in South Korea remained steady, with sales of 545,776 vehicles, reflecting a 1 per cent increase.

    Special purpose vehicles (SPVs) continued to be a niche part of Kia’s portfolio, contributing 5,789 units globally, with little impact on overall volumes.

    SUVs remain Kia’s biggest growth engine

    SUVs once again proved to be Kia’s strongest pillar in 2025. The Kia Sportage emerged as the brand’s top-selling model worldwide, recording 569,688 units. It was followed by the Seltos with 299,766 units, while the Sorento added 264,673 units to the tally.

    Alongside these volume drivers, newer products such as the EV3, the K4 sedan and the hybrid Carnival helped Kia stay competitive across segments. Improved production efficiency and tighter supply-chain management also played a key role in navigating tariff pressures and uneven demand, particularly in North America and Europe.

    Hybrid models saw rising demand in the US, while electric vehicles strengthened Kia’s footprint across European markets.

    2026 target: Bigger push on hybrids and SUVs

    Building on its record-breaking year, Kia has set an ambitious global sales target of 3.35 million units for 2026. Overseas markets are expected to account for 2.775 million units, while domestic sales in Korea are projected at 565,000 units. SPVs are expected to add another 10,000 units.

    A major focus area going forward will be expanding hybrid powertrains, especially across popular SUV nameplates like the next-generation Telluride and Seltos.

    India delivers its best year yet for Kia

    Kia’s global success story was clearly mirrored in India. The automaker recorded its best-ever December since entering the Indian market, with wholesale dispatches of 18,659 units, marking a massive 105 per cent jump over December 2024.

    For the full calendar year, Kia India sold 280,286 vehicles, registering a 15 per cent annual growth.

    The Sonet continued to anchor Kia’s India performance, crossing the one lakh sales mark for the second consecutive year. Strong demand for the Seltos and Carens further supported volumes, while newer offerings like the Carens Clavis and its electric version received encouraging customer response. Premium models such as the fourth-generation Carnival and the EV6 also maintained steady traction.

    Backing this growth, Kia India expanded its footprint significantly in 2025, taking its sales and service network to 821 touchpoints across 369 cities.

    With SUVs and electrified powertrains clearly leading the charge, Kia enters 2026 with a solid foundation — and India firmly positioned as one of its key growth markets.
